Foreign-Trade Zone (FTZ) 20--Newport News, Virginia, Notification 
of Proposed Production Activity, Canon Virginia, Inc., Subzone 20D 
(Toner Cartridges), Newport News, Virginia

    Canon Virginia, Inc. (Canon), operator of Subzone 20D, submitted a 
notification of proposed production activity to the FTZ Board for its 
facility within Subzone 20D, in Newport News, Virginia. The 
notification conforming to the requirements of the regulations of the 
FTZ Board (15 CFR 400.22) was received on September 2, 2016.
    Canon already has authority to produce a range of printers, copiers 
and their parts and supplies, including toner, toner cartridges, toner 
bottles and cartridge parts, within Subzone 20D. The current request 
would add foreign status materials/components to the scope of 
authority. Pursuant to 15 CFR 400.14(b), additional FTZ authority would 
be limited to the specific foreign-status materials/components 
described in the submitted notification (as described below) and 
subsequently authorized by the FTZ Board.
    Production under FTZ procedures could exempt Canon from customs 
duty payments on the foreign-status materials/components used in export 
production. On its domestic sales, Canon would be able to choose the 
duty rate during customs entry procedures that applies to toner 
cartridges (duty free) for the foreign-status materials/components 
noted below and in the existing scope of authority. Customs duties also 
could possibly be deferred or reduced on foreign-status production 
equipment.
    The materials/components sourced from abroad include: Paints and 
varnishes; plastic sheets/bottles/cases/crates; paper labels; iron or 
steel screws; and, alloyed aluminum tubes (duty rates range from free 
to 8.6%).
